use std::error::Error; | ||
use std::time::Duration; | ||
|
||
#[macro_use] | ||
extern crate prettytable; | ||
use futures::{StreamExt, TryStreamExt}; | ||
|
||
use heim::process::{self, Memory, Process, ProcessResult}; | ||
use heim::units::{information, Ratio}; | ||
|
||
async fn usage(process: Process) -> ProcessResult<(Process, Ratio, Memory)> { | ||
let usage_1 = process.cpu_usage().await?; | ||
futures_timer::Delay::new(Duration::from_millis(100)).await; | ||
// TODO: Can use `.join()` here | ||
let usage_2 = process.cpu_usage().await?; | ||
let memory = process.memory().await?; | ||
|
||
Ok((process, usage_2 - usage_1, memory)) | ||
} | ||
|
||
fn main() -> Result<(), Box<dyn Error>> { | ||
smol::block_on(async { | ||
let mut table = prettytable::Table::new(); | ||
table.set_titles(row![ | ||
"PID", | ||
"Name", | ||
"Status", | ||
"CPU", | ||
"Memory", | ||
"Virtual memory" | ||
]); | ||
|
||
let processes = process::processes() | ||
.await? | ||
.map_ok(|process| { | ||
// Note that there is no `.await` here, | ||
// as we want to pass the returned future | ||
// into the `.try_buffer_unordered`. | ||
usage(process) | ||
}) | ||
.try_buffer_unordered(usize::MAX); | ||
|
||
futures::pin_mut!(processes); | ||
|
||
while let Some(res) = processes.next().await { | ||
if let Ok((process, usage, memory)) = res { | ||
table.add_row(row![ | ||
format!("{}", process.pid()), | ||
process.name().await?, | ||
format!("{:?}", process.status().await?), | ||
format!("{:?}", usage), | ||
format!("{:?} KB", memory.rss().get::<information::kilobyte>()), | ||
format!("{:?} KB", memory.vms().get::<information::kilobyte>()), | ||
]); |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
table.print_tty(false); | ||
|
||
Ok(()) | ||
}) | ||
} | ||
